By wearing compression garments, you can experience improved circulation throughout your limbs. This increased blood flow helps deliver oxygen and nutrients to tired muscles, facilitating faster recovery. You might notice that after a tough workout, your legs feel lighter and less fatigued. That’s the magic of compression at work, reducing soreness and helping you get back on your feet sooner.

Wearing compression garments boosts circulation, delivering oxygen and nutrients to tired muscles for faster recovery and reduced soreness.

One of the standout benefits of compression recovery is its role in injury prevention. When you engage in high-intensity workouts, your muscles can sustain micro-tears. This is normal, but without proper recovery, you risk more serious injuries. Compression garments provide stability and support, keeping muscles aligned and reducing the chance of strains or other injuries. It’s like having an extra layer of protection while you train hard.

How Long Should I Wear Compression Gear Post-Training?

You should wear compression gear for about 30 minutes to two hours post-training for ideal timing. This compression duration helps reduce muscle soreness and speeds up recovery. Listen to your body—if you feel discomfort, adjust the time accordingly. Consistent use can enhance recovery, so find what works best for you. Whether you’re cooling down or relaxing, maintaining the right duration can make a significant difference in how you feel after tough workouts.

Can I Wash Compression Clothing in a Washing Machine?

Yes, you can wash compression clothing in a washing machine, but it’s important to follow some washing tips for proper fabric care. Use a gentle cycle with cold water to preserve the elasticity and fit. Avoid fabric softeners and bleach, as they can damage the material. By taking these steps, you’re ensuring your gear lasts longer, helping you recover effectively after those tough training days. Keep your gear fresh and ready for your next workout!
